What is a mechanical steering axle on a flatbed trailer?
A system where a mechanical linkage steers the axle (typically the last axle) to reduce tyre scrub and improve turning behaviour.

Mechanical linkage driven through the kingpin steers the last axle to reduce tyre scrub and improve turning through roundabouts, yards, and tight delivery points.
The steering system uses a mechanical linkage driven through the kingpin to steer the last axle automatically during turning. This helps the trailer track more naturally behind the tractor and reduces tyre scrub compared with configurations with fixed axles.
Designed for fleets that regularly navigate urban environments, roundabouts, tight yard entries, and loading zones.
The steered axle improves manoeuvrability by reducing the trailer’s swept path through corners. This is especially useful in roundabouts, narrow entrances, tight loading yards and urban delivery routes.
By reducing lateral tyre scrub during turning, the mechanical steering system helps support longer tyre life and lower running costs in operations with frequent manoeuvring at low speed.

Why Mechanical Steering?
Unlike a flatbed trailer with fixed axles, the last axle is steered by a mechanical linkage connected through the kingpin area. This reduces the swept path, limits tyre scrub and makes daily manoeuvring easier for drivers. For fleets working in cities, industrial zones, depots, ferry terminals, logistics yards and delivery points with limited turning space, mechanical steering provides a practical steering advantage without the complexity of full hydraulic steering systems.

Choose mechanical steering if tight turns, roundabouts, and yard manoeuvring are common: urban deliveries, tight loading zones, and frequent roundabout navigation benefit most.
Mechanical steering is actuated through a linkage; passive steering follows cornering forces. Both improve manoeuvrability and reduce tyre wear.
